Enable job alerts via email!

Change Manager - Procurement transformation

ZipRecruiter

City Of London

On-site

GBP 80,000 - 100,000

Full time

3 days ago
Be an early applicant

Job summary

A leading London Market insurer is seeking an experienced Business Change Manager to join mid-project. You will be instrumental in driving change through delivery and adoption, with responsibilities including stakeholder engagement, training materials development, and requirements documentation. Prior experience in business change management within the insurance sector is essential. The role offers a competitive daily rate of £700 to £800, outside of IR35.

Qualifications

  • Proven track record in business change management within insurance (essential).
  • Strong experience in managing change within technology-enabled programmes.
  • Excellent communication and stakeholder management skills.

Responsibilities

  • Lead communications and stakeholder engagement across the business.
  • Develop and deliver training materials to support change initiatives.
  • Coordinate and manage UAT activities.
  • Support requirements gathering and process documentation.
  • Ensure business processes are well understood, embedded, and adopted across teams.

Skills

Business change management
Stakeholder management
Training materials creation
Process documentation
Communication skills
Job description

Job Description

Interim Change Manager - £700 - £800 per day (outside of IR35)

Must have insurance industry experience

About the Role

Invecta Solutions are working with a leading London Market insurer seeking an experienced Business Change Manager to join mid-project. The design phase has been completed, and the successful candidate will be instrumental in driving the change through delivery, engagement, and adoption.

Key Responsibilities
  • Lead communications and stakeholder engagement across the business
  • Develop and deliver training materials to support change initiatives
  • Coordinate and manage UAT activities
  • Support requirements gathering and process documentation
  • Ensure business processes are well understood, embedded, and adopted across teams
Skills and Experience
  • Proven track record in business change management within insurance (essential)
  • Strong experience in managing change within technology-enabled programmes
  • Excellent communication and stakeholder management skills
  • Ability to create training materials and deliver workshops
  • Experience in process documentation and supporting technology implementation
  • TPRM/Procurement transformation experience desirable but not essential
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.